What to expect from Medway Libraries

  • Free books: A maximum of 30 books per person may be borrowed at any one time.
  • A wide range of reading resources: From bestsellers to new and older titles, books you will not find in a bookshop, talking and large print books, magazines, newspapers and text books.
  • Any book from anywhere: Order any book through your library (even out of print books).
  • A community of readers: Connect to other readers through readers groups, Facebook and recommendations.
  • Modern, customer-friendly services, right for the community: Easy to join, get answers to questions and borrow books, CDs and DVDs.
  • Internet for all: Every library has computers and staff trained to help you use them.
  • 24 hour access: Through the online catalogue, online reference materialseBooks and eAudiobooks and other services. Find out about library fees and overdue charges.
  • Expert, helpful staff: To answer your questions and offer advice on reading and information.
  • Free, independent information: From a trustworthy source.
  • Events programme: Regular events, including activities for readers and author visits.
  • Family activities: Family reading and learning activities, baby bounce and rhyme time, homework clubs, summer reading challenge.
  • A place for young people: A safe local space for children and young people with things to do.
  • Help with learning: Resources and advice for learning, including improving reading and writing skills.
  • A chance to have your say and get involved: Medway libraries have a lot to offer you. Please let us know what you think by emailing us at the address below or visit our Facebook page..
  • Free art exhibits: Local artists can exhibit their work in some libraries.  Medway Libraries will charge a small commission on any sales.
